South Carolina Senate Bill 877: Profits from Crime

South Carolina · 2025-2026 Regular Session

What it does

Amend The South Carolina Code Of Laws By Adding Article 7 To Chapter 25, Title 17 So As To Define Terms Related To Profits From A Crime, To Provide A Priority Lien In Favor Of The State Upon Any Profits Of Crime Payable To Or Accruing To A Convicted Person Or Another Person On His Behalf, To Provide Lien Attachment At The Time Of Conviction And Distribution Of Proceeds, And To Give The Office Of The Attorney General The Authority To Take Legal Action As Necessary To Perfect And Enforce The Lien.

Latest action

Referred to Committee on Judiciary (2026-02-03)
